A Country United |

I can bear it no longer, I turn off the TV. Must we be subjected to such agony? I search in the garden for the peace that I had, Before being informed that the world had gone mad. Even here in my refuge, the horror remains, It has spread from the city to mountains and plains. I can't stay away, I turn back to the news. We'll not be defeated, we've too much to lose. Our leaders are speaking to put us at ease.. "We're not swept off our feet, only brought to our knees." I am told of the good folk who work without rest. Tragedy unites them, they're giving their best. Policemen and firemen, gave their own lives To help the trapped victims, heroism survives. It seems the brave passengers on a doomed plane, Fought with their captors, the evil insane. The target untouched, our first victory. They died with the demons, but helped keep us free. Tears roll down my cheeks, but my heart fills with pride For those searching the ruins and those who have died. Gone our small differences, we are all one. Determined to finish the task that's begun. It was not of our making, but we'll answer the call. The tables will turn, we will run with the ball. We who live in a free world will never give in. And those who would bind us will die for their sin. When our nation calls us, we'll march to the beat Of a drum that proclaims we'll not bow to defeat. With right on our side, all attackers beware. We will find you and track you right into your lair. By Joyce 9/12/01 [This message has been edited by Joyce Johnson (edited 09-12-2001).] |
